Stressed-out Bradfordians can enjoy a peaceful start to 2007 with a course in meditation.

Kashyapa Buddhist Centre in Manningham is starting an introductory course that will cover the basics of meditation and explain how people can benefit from it.

The class is run by experienced instructor Buddhist monk Kelsang Khechog and will include sessions on learning to meditate, overcoming problems such as stress, anger and discontent, and special methods on how to improve our relationships.

Kelsang said: "Everyone can benefit from these teachings, whether they just want to learn to relax or whether they want to follow an authentic spiritual path. It is well known that meditation can help us to relax and cope with stress as well as giving us a more positive outlook on life."
